  • Abstract
    With the increased environmental concerns and stringent environmental laws, reverse logistics has received growing attention throughout this decade. Moreover, an enterprise can save a substantial amount of transportation, inventory, and warehousing costs associated with product returns by optimal handling the product returns. We proposed a reverse logistics model based on supply chain in this paper. The model consists of customers, collection centers, repair centers, and plants. The objective of the model is to minimize the operation costs. A genetic algorithm-based heuristic with associated numerical results is presented in order to obtain good solutions. An experimental is done and result shows that the proposed approach has better synthetic performance in both the computation speed and optimality in reverse logistics network design.
